How to Buy and Sell Loopring (LRC) Coin

Loopring (LRC) is an Ethereum-based protocol that enables decentralized cryptocurrency exchanges. It aims to provide fast, secure, and scalable trading experiences by utilizing zk-Rollup technology for off-chain order processing. LRC, the native token of the Loopring protocol, is used for various purposes within the ecosystem, including transaction fees, governance, and staking.

Step 1: Choose a Reputable Cryptocurrency Exchange
  • Binance: Binance, the world's largest cryptocurrency exchange by trading volume, offers LRC trading pairs against USDT and BTC.
  • Coinbase: Coinbase, a user-friendly exchange known for its high security and stability, offers LRC trading pairs against USD and EUR.
  • Huobi: Huobi, a global exchange with a focus on Asia, offers LRC trading pairs against USDT and BTC.
Step 2: Create an Exchange Account and Verify Your Identity
  • Complete the account registration process by providing personal information and passing the required identity verification checks as per exchange regulations.
  • This step is essential for ensuring compliance with an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) regulations.
Step 3: Deposit Funds into Your Exchange Account
  • Cryptocurrency Deposits: Transfer cryptocurrency from an external wallet or another exchange into your account. Choose the supported cryptocurrency for the LRC trading pair you intend to use.
  • Fiat Deposits: For exchanges that support fiat currency deposits, you can deposit funds from your bank account or payment platform. The supported fiat currencies and deposit methods may vary across exchanges.
Step 4: Place an Order to Buy or Sell LRC
  • Spot Market: Select the LRC trading pair (e.g., LRC/USDT) and enter the amount you wish to buy or sell in the order form. Choose the "Buy" or "Sell" tab based on your trading strategy.
  • Order Types: Choose the appropriate order type such as market order (immediate execution at market price) or limit order (execution at a specific price or better).
Step 5: Store Your LRC Safely
  • Exchange Wallet: You can store LRC in your exchange wallet, which provides basic security measures. However, for enhanced security, consider transferring your LRC to a private wallet such as a hardware wallet or software wallet.
  • Hardware Wallet: A hardware wallet, such as Ledger or Trezor, offers offline storage for your cryptocurrency, providing the highest level of security against online threats and hacks.
  • Software Wallet: Software wallets, such as MetaMask or Trust Wallet, provide mobile or desktop interfaces for managing your cryptocurrency. While less secure than hardware wallets, they offer a convenient solution for everyday use.
